Report: Miami coach Al Golden offered Penn State job, expected to take it
Posted Jan 4, 2014
Well, that certainly escalated quickly. Mere minutes after it was reported by various media outlets that Al Golden would be one of at least two FBS coaches who would interview for the Penn State vacancy, CaneSport.com is reporting that Golden has been offered the head-coaching job with the Nittany Lions. More importantly if you’re a fan of either program, Golden is expected to accept the offer, the Rivals.com website reported.
